Quick answer
The average sale price in B74 is £247,710 (median £241,500), based on 236 HM Land Registry transactions. Police UK recorded 42 crimes within a 1-mile radius in 2026-05.
Headline pricing in B74 is broadly in line with the UK national average (England & Wales average ~£290k as of 2025). Stock is dominated by semi-detached properties (125 of the last 236 sales).

Get a Property ReportData sources & methodology
Sold prices: HM Land Registry Price Paid Data, the official UK government records updated monthly. Sample uses the 30 most recent registered transactions in the postcode area.
Crime: Police UK street-level crime data, covering a 1-mile radius from the B74 postcode centroid for the most recent month available (typically 2 months behind). For Scottish postcodes we use Police Scotland recorded-crime counts published by the Scottish Government (2024-25), reported by council area.
EPC: opendatacommunities.org, the official Energy Performance Certificate register for England and Wales. Aggregate stats from up to 30 most recent certificates in the postcode. For Scottish postcodes we use Scottish EPC Register lodgements, aggregated to a council-level band distribution (Q2 2025 to Q1 2026). For Northern Ireland we use the NISRA Census 2021 EPC-band classification of every household, aggregated by council (Census 2021).
Area data: postcodes.io, open data from the Office for National Statistics.
